000 02677cam a22004217i 4500
001 19482765
003 OSt
005 20210520121345.0
008 170206t20152015ne a 001 0 eng d
010 _a 2015431989
020 _a9780123944436
_q(pbk.)
020 _a0123944430
_q(pbk.)
020 _z9780123947925
_q(PDF ebook)
035 _a(OCoLC)ocn909851479
040 _aCDX
_beng
_cCDX
_erda
_dOCLCQ
_dYDXCP
_dJRZ
_dOCLCF
_dNHA
_dNZAUC
_dDLC
042 _alccopycat
050 0 0 _aQA76.73.P75
_b 2015
082 0 4 _a8906
_223
_b QA 76.73 .P75 S54 2015
100 1 _aShiffman, Daniel,
_eauthor.
245 1 0 _aLearning processing :
_ba beginner's guide to programming images, animation, and interaction /
_cDaniel Shiffman.
250 _aSecond edition.
264 1 _aAmsterdam :
_bElsevier/Morgan Kaufmann,
_c[2015]
264 4 _c©2015.
300 _axxii, 542 pages :
_billustrations ;
_c24 cm
336 _atext
_btxt
_2rdacontent
337 _aunmediated
_bn
_2rdamedia
338 _avolume
_bnc
_2rdacarrier
500 _aIncludes index.
505 0 _aThe beginning -- Everything you need to know -- Organization -- More of the same -- Putting it all together -- The world revolves around you -- Pixels under a microscope -- The outside world -- Making noise -- Beyond processing.
520 _aThis book teaches you the basic building blocks of programming needed to create cutting-edge graphics applications including interactive art, live video processing, and data visualization. A unique lab-style manual, the book gives graphic and web designers, artists, and illustrators of all stripes a jumpstart on working with the Processing programming environment by providing instruction on the basic principles of the language, followed by careful explanations of select advanced techniques. Within these pages, ITP (Tisch School of the Arts, New York University) professor Daniel Shiffman demonstrates the fundamentals of programming that will expand your understanding of what is possible in the world of computer graphics. By travelling beyond the confines of proprietary software, you will be empowered to create your own custom design tools ... Source code and supplemental tutorials are also available through an online companion site.
650 0 _aProcessing (Computer program language)
650 0 _aInteractive multimedia.
650 7 _aInteractive multimedia.
_2fast
_0(OCoLC)fst00975995
650 7 _aProcessing (Computer program language)
_2fast
_0(OCoLC)fst01746137
906 _a7
_bcbc
_ccopycat
_d2
_encip
_f20
_gy-gencatlg
942 _2ddc
_cBK
955 _brk06 2017-02-06 z-processor
_irk06 2017-02-07 to Dewey
_arl02 2017-02-22 discard copy 2-3
999 _c10329
_d10329